### Step 4: Configure the canary gate

Before promoting any build at Fernwick, the canary gate must pass. The gate compares error rate and p95 latency between the canary and baseline pools over a 15-minute window; thresholds live in `GATE_ERROR_DELTA` and `GATE_LATENCY_DELTA`, which you generally shouldn't touch without sign-off. The gate service authenticates to the metrics backend to pull comparison data. In the deploy host's env file, add the following line:

secret setting of tajof-bahif: COURIER_KEY3=65d

**Postmortem timeline — Farelight pricing experiment**

14:22 — On-call paged after checkout conversions dropped sharply on the Farelight platform. Investigation showed the ticket-pricing experiment had begun serving the treatment price to 100% of traffic instead of the intended 10% split, due to a misconfigured rollout flag pushed earlier that afternoon. Experiment was halted at 14:41 and prices reverted. The deploy responsible was identified by the token recorded below.

session token of fadug-hahap = htk3_554

Internal Memo — Concentration Risk

Finance team: a quick flag. Orvanto Logistics now represents 36% of Tidewell Freight's quarterly billings, and their contract renews in five months. If they squeeze rates the way they did last cycle, our margin forecast takes a real hit. Please stress-test the Q4 model with a 15% rate cut scenario and circulate findings. Relevant strategic context is noted below.

board note of kadug-tawig: Only 5 of the 100 pilot accounts renewed Oliath, so a churn review is set for April 15.

Hey Priya,

Quick handover before you start. The secure room on level 2 (the one we use for candidate interviews) is booked solid tomorrow from 8am, so the day team asked us not to store anything in there overnight. I've cleared the whiteboard and wiped the notes as per the Oakhaven policy. If security does their walk-round, just show them the booking sheet on the door. The keypad was reset this afternoon, so you'll need the new door code, which is below.

badge for yahif-bahaf: bdg-XUBUM-7